Nigeria: Young Politician Abdulmalik Gajam Joins Zamfara Guber Race

Gajam, the youngest aspirant contesting the 2023 Zamfara governorship election wants to liberate the state from stagnancy and other retrogressive evils bedeviling it.

Zamfara State Governorship hopeful Abdulmalik Garba Gajam has formally declared his intention to contest for the highest public office in the state under the All Progressive Congress (APC).

Gajam made the declaration when he featured in Thunder Blowers TV Show “Tirka-Tirka.”

According to him, the decision to contest for the much-coveted seat of the state governor under the APC was hinged on the party’s popularity among the good people of Zamfara state, especially the masses.

“If you look at the historical precedent since 1999 APP/ANPP have been the leading party and by 2013 it was the ANPP that collapsed into the All Progressive Congress (APC) and since that period it has been the same party that has been winning election in Zamfara state.

“PDP has always been the party of the rich and most influential people in Zamfara and that is why it doesn’t win elections because its ideologies and manifestations are always disconnected with the masses”.

Gajam went on to note that “even the former Governor Mahmuda Shibkafi who defect to the PDP after the 2007 election had been defeated eventually by the masses and same thing with Matawalle, especially his first two years after 2019. So, we have to go for the winning party which popular among the majority of the Zamfara populace”.

When asked if he considered the possibility of contesting for the 2023 guber polls under another party, Gajam said the APC was bettered positioned to win elections in the state.

Responding to the question of what faction he belonged to in the APC, Gajam affirmed that he belongs to the faction of the masses, adding that he would not back down from the race.

“I will face the seating Governor and any other person who is contesting for the Governor for the primary elections of the party. I am determined and would not step down for anyone because it is a politics” he said.

What you should know

Gajam, a traditional titleholder in Gusau, the Zamfara State capital is popular among residents of the state especially the youthful population who have tirelessly urged him to run for the governorship position of the state come 2023.

The Lamido Sabon Gari declaration of intent to join the guber race comes just months after his supporters were attacked, an incident that also led to the destruction of his campaign materials.

The chairman of Habigamo Solutions International Limited has on numerous occasions affirmed that he is committed to restoring the lost glory of Zamfara by liberating the state from the policy of stagnancy, retrogression and other evils.

“I will be the youngest governorship aspirant in Zamfara by 2023 but I am not deterred by the intimidation and harassment. I have the mandate of the people who believe in my leadership style as they have seen what I have done in the private sector and philanthropic acts,” said Gajam who is also the President of Youths Liaison Motivity (YLM).
